I’m going to end this post with a great Thanksgiving desert recipe called Crustless Pumpkin Pie. It is yummy. It is creamy. It is only 116 calories a slice!!!!!

Offer to take it to the get together at Aunt Lou-Lou’s. Then, munch on the crunchy raw veggies and maybe have a small hunk or two of cheese at appetizer time. Sip on something calorie-free. At the meal, eat lots of turkey breast and veggies and just a taste or two of the fattening sides you must have in order for it to be Thanksgiving to you. Then, for desert, have a piece of your pumpkin pie with lots of light whipped cream.

You’d be out the door for one half to one fourth of the calories usually consumed at a Thanksgiving meal.

And, you won’t have that “I-can’t-believe-I-ate-that-much-and-gained-three-pounds” awful feeling that can set in so easily.

Crustless Pumpkin Pie

15 ounce can pumpkin

12 ounce can evaporated skim milk

1/2 cup egg substitute

2 egg whites

3/4 cup sugar

2 teaspoons pumpkin pie spice or:

1 1/4 teaspoons cinnamon; 1/4 teaspoon each nutmeg, allspice and ginger (I use slightly more–we like to really taste the spices)

1/8 teaspoon salt

1/2 cup graham cracker crumbs

Preheat oven to 325 degrees. In a medium mixing bowl, blend all but cracker crumbs well with a mixer on low. Increase to medium to make sure it is creamy and smooth. Spray a 9-inch pie plate with cooking spray and sprinkle with the cracker crumbs. Pour mixture over evenly. Bake for 50-60 minutes until a knife inserted in the center comes out clean. Do not over bake!!

Serve with light whipped cream sprinkled with cinnamon. Yum! Store in fridge.

Serves 8    Calories: 116    Fat: 3 grams
